How much do assistant welding inspector j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 29, 2026, the average hourly pay for assistant welding inspector in Riverside, CA is $27.35,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.05 and $34.09 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Assistant Welding Inspector position, and why are they important?

As an Assistant Welding Inspector, a solid understanding of welding processes, materials, and inspection standards—often supported by vocational training or an AWS (American Welding Society) certification—is essential. Familiarity with inspection tools such as calipers, micrometers, non-destructive testing (NDT) methods, and documentation systems is typically required. Attention to detail, effective communication, and teamwork are important soft skills in this position. These skills help ensure welded structures meet safety and quality standards while supporting senior inspectors and collaborating efficiently with production teams.

What does a typical day look like for an Assistant Welding Inspector?

A typical day for an Assistant Welding Inspector involves assisting with inspections of welds and materials, documenting findings, and ensuring compliance with project specifications and safety regulations. You may spend time both in the field—observing welding operations and performing measurements—and in the office, preparing inspection reports and reviewing project documentation. Collaboration with welders, quality assurance teams, and senior inspectors is frequent, as you help address issues and maintain production quality. The variety in daily tasks offers valuable hands-on experience and exposure to industry standards, which is beneficial for career progression in welding inspection.

What is an Assistant Welding Inspector job?

An Assistant Welding Inspector (AWI) supports senior welding inspectors in ensuring welds meet quality and safety standards. They assist in inspecting welds for defects, verifying compliance with codes and specifications, and maintaining inspection records. AWIs may also perform basic testing, monitor welder performance, and ensure proper welding procedures are followed. This role is often a stepping stone to becoming a Certified Welding Inspector (CWI) with additional experience and certifications.

Job Summary

To support our extraordinary teams who build great products and contribute to our growth, we're looking to add a Quality Supervisor located in Fontana, CA.

Reporting to the Quality Manager, the Quality Supervisor is responsible for supervising, planning, coordinating, directing, and implementing the quality control program to ensure continuous production of products that are consistent with the company's established quality standards. The supervisor will be assigned to the inspection areas for sheet metal fabrication and welding.

What a typical day looks like:

  • Oversee the daily workflow and schedules of the department and assist in the inspection process, when necessary.

  • Oversee the execution of quality control processes for the assigned area, including quality control inspections and non-conforming materials management.

  • Collect and review daily quality control reports for accuracy and complete required reports, logs, and checklists for manufacturing projects as needed

  • Coordinate Quality work with the Production Schedule and ensure jobs are coordinated and completed within established timeframes.

  • Review project specifications, regulations/laws, issues, and news with respect to product (service) quality; implement Quality procedures to comply with project requirements.

  • Maintain Quality equipment and keep inspection equipment current with scheduled calibration.

  • Train Quality personnel in the correct use of equipment, specification compliance, and proper recordkeeping.

  • Lead problem-solving initiatives to analyze quality failures and help drive quality improvements.

  • Issue and monitor Corrective Action Reports (CARs); facilitate improvements with Department Managers.

  • Provide recommendations to increase productivity and efficiency of the department

  • Participates in the hiring and training front-line staff in assigned department.

  • Assists with performance evaluations that are timely and constructive.

  • Performs other duties as assigned.

The experience we're looking to add to our team:

  • Associates degree in related field, or equivalent industry work experience required; experience may be substituted for related work experience.

  • At least 4 years of related quality experience in a manufacturing environment in sheet metal fabrication or welding.

  • At least 2 years of experience in a supervisory capacity.

  • Demonstrated understanding of ISO-9001 Quality Management System

  •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.

  • Excellent time management and problem-solving skills.

  • Strong supervisory and leadership skills.

  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.

  • Thorough knowledge and understanding of production and manufacturing processes.

  • Ability to prioritize tasks and to delegate them when appropriate.

  • Proficient with Microsoft Office Suite or related software.
